@import"https://use.typekit.net/kkj5vwk.css";@keyframes showScrim{0%{background:transparent}to{background:rgba(0,0,0,.7)}}@keyframes slideContent{0%{margin-top:50px;opacity:0}to{margin-top:0;opacity:1}}@keyframes sp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@font-face{font-family:Rutheride;src:url(/_next/static/media/Rutheride.77ba6ddc.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}.contact{color:#fff;margin-top:calc(-100px - 16px)}@media(max-width:500px){.contact h1{font-size:38px}}.contact .msg{font-family:sofia-pro,trebuchet MS,sans-serif;font-size:16px;letter-spacing:.6px;line-height:28px;color:#252525}.contact button{cursor:pointer;width:381px;max-width:100%;height:54px;font-weight:900;font-size:17px;letter-spacing:.3px;font-family:alternate-gothic-atf,arial narrow,sans-serif;line-height:21px;background-color:#252525;border:1px solid #645a48}.contact button:hover{background-color:#474032}.contact .content-area-1{background-color:#fafafa;padding:50px 0}.contact .content-area-1 .top-section{text-align:center}.contact .content-area-1 .top-section .big-title{display:inline-block}@media(max-width:550px){.contact .content-area-1 .top-section .big-title .main-title{font-size:60px}}@media(max-width:500px){.contact .content-area-1 .top-section .big-title .main-title{font-size:45px}}@media(max-width:550px){.contact .content-area-1 .top-section .big-title .star-row{display:block;margin-top:0;text-align:center}.contact .content-area-1 .top-section .big-title .star-row span{text-align:center;display:block;font-size:30px;width:100%}}.contact .content-area-1 .top-section .msg{max-width:655px;margin:auto auto 60px}.contact .content-area-1 .top-section form{margin:auto;padding:50px;max-width:460px;position:relative}@media(max-width:500px){.contact .content-area-1 .top-section form{padding:50px 0}}.contact .content-area-1 .top-section form input,.contact .content-area-1 .top-section form textarea{margin-bottom:40px;width:100%;height:47px}.contact .content-area-1 .top-section form input:focus,.contact .content-area-1 .top-section form textarea:focus{border-color:#645a48!important}.contact .content-area-1 .top-section form textarea{height:145px;resize:none}.contact .content-area-1 .top-section form .complete{width:100%;height:100%;position:absolute;top:0;left:0;background:#fafafa;display:flex;justify-content:center;align-items:center;color:#252525;opacity:0;visibility:hidden;transition:opacity .3s ease,visibility .3s ease}.contact .content-area-1 .top-section form .complete.active{opacity:1;visibility:visible}.contact .content-area-1 .top-section .loader-container{display:none!important}.contact .content-area-1 .bottom-section{margin-bottom:100px;text-align:center;max-width:684px;width:100%;border-top:2px solid #988a70}.contact .content-area-1 .bottom-section .bottom-text{padding-top:20px;font-size:28px;color:#988a70}@media(max-width:475px){.contact .content-area-1 .bottom-section .bottom-text{font-size:18px}}.contact .content-area-1 .bottom-section .msg{margin-top:0}.contact .content-area-1 .bottom-section .msg a:active,.contact .content-area-1 .bottom-section .msg a:link,.contact .content-area-1 .bottom-section .msg a:visited{color:#252525;text-decoration:none}.contact button{background-color:#988a70!important;border-color:#988a70!important;font-size:17px!important;color:#fff}.contact button.loading{color:transparent}.contact .loader-container{display:none!important}